Transaction 8709885d95f897cb85250e2f459aa459f14d05b64d172aa1b38a206ba7bf4a72
1 Input
1 Output
-
8709885d95f897cb85250e2f459aa459f14d05b64d172aa1b38a206ba7bf4a72:0
- value
- 15921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 36fa941e3407313183365b711095ff42d846c97a OP_EQUAL
- address
- 36hibQcfJrFBBxMhe41GXiE2ZCPL4sDGaE